Identification of Pest Entry Routes
One of the first steps in effective pest control is identifying how pests are entering your property. Common routes include cracks in the walls, gaps around doors and windows, and even through deliveries. In many cases, pests can exploit unnoticed crevices, highlighting the importance of regular property inspections. Business owners and residents in 67847 Buena Vista should invest time in monitoring these entry routes and considering preventative measures like sealing openings and installing screens.
By adopting this proactive approach, the likelihood of an infestation is significantly reduced. Developing Eco-Friendly Insect Control Protocols for Green Industries
As awareness about environmental responsibility grows, industries are increasingly adopting eco-friendly pest control methods. In 67847 Buena Vista, local businesses are setting an example by developing eco-friendly insect control protocols that align with green industry practices. This approach not only minimizes the environmental impact of pest management but also resonates with consumers who prefer sustainable options.
Chemical pesticides can pose significant risks to both human health and the ecosystem. By utilizing alternatives such as natural repellents, traps, and baits, businesses can maintain pest-free environments while reducing chemical exposure.
